Congress MLA Arrested In Nuh Violence Sent For 2-Day Police Remand
Congress MLA Mamman Khan was, on Friday, produced before a court in Nuh which sent him to two-day police remand, police said. Khan faces charges of instigating communal clashes in Haryana’s Nuh during a procession of Hindu groups on July 31 that killed six people. The Congress MLA was arrested by a SIT of the Haryana Police after his bail application before the Punjab and Haryana High Court was rejected.

No Relief From Bombay HC, Raj Kundra To Remain In Custody
The Bombay High Court on August 7 rejected actor Shilpa Shetty's husband Raj Kundra and accused Ryan Thorpe's plea demanding bail. Kundra alleged in the petition that the police cheated him by calling him to record his statement and arresting him instead. Notably, Kundra and Thorpe are in judicial custody and were arrested on July 19 and 20, respectively.
